Malaysian Paper Says Anti-Islamic Charges On Senator Xenophon Was A Misunderstanding

A Malaysian Newspaper apologized to Independent Senator Nick Xenophon for accusing him of delivering an anti-Islamic speech in Parliament.

Malaysian New Straits Time subsituted a quote of an old speech delivered by the Federal Independent Senator. In his 2009 speech, they wrote the word “Islam,” where the original text had the word “Scientology.”

The Greek-Australian Senator said that this accusation is a major lie and he is about to sue the Malaysian paper, despite their public apology.

The article, in a bid to convince the readers about their claim, stated that “Senator Xenophon supports lesbian, gay, bisexual and transgender people, while in Malaysia, homosexuality is illegal.”

In his original speech, the Senator had made a reference to a former Scientology member, who “was instructed by the organization to disconnect with her sister because her sister was gay” and thus, “dangerous, perverted and evil,” according to Scientology.
